Ramos to meet Real president

Cape Town - With his future up in the air, Sergio Ramos is expected to meet Real Madrid president Florentino Pérez during the China leg of the club's pre-season tour.

AS report that Perez wants to meet Ramos to discuss his future at the club after weeks of speculation.

Manchester United are unwavering in their pursuit of the centre-back who, after 10 season with the Madrid club, is willing to quit La Liga for the Premier League.

The Spanish newspaper reports that Ramos wants Real to listen to offers from the Reds Devils, who have bid as much as €60 million for the Spanish international.

Real Madrid have been unable to convince Manchester United to let David De Gea move back to Spain but with the reported rift between Ramos and the club widening, a De Gea/Ramos switch appears ever more likely.

The 29-year-old defender signed for Los Blancos as a teenager from Sevilla and has become a club legend. He has won 10 trophies and represented the team on 455 occasions.

The Real Madrid defender has 128 caps for Spain.
